Esther Lee Leach is the Director of Membership Development, Events & Partnerships at Clayton Members Club & Hotel. She is also the Publisher & Editor in Chief of Cherry Creek Fashion Magazine, a monthly digital style publication focused on building an inclusive community and showcasing diverse voices and talent. Esther grew up on the Caribbean island of Saint Lucia and has now settled in Cherry Creek after living in San Francisco, New York and London. She holds a Master of Arts degree in Fashion Journalism from the University of the Arts London: London College of Fashion, and has experience as a journalist, fashion editor, photographer, television host, film/television producer, community builder and event planner.

Formerly the Senior Fashion Editor of SHE Caribbean Magazine, Esther worked as a writer and stylist for the publication, covering fashion, beauty, lifestyle and entertainment in the Caribbean and the UK. Her styling work includes magazine covers, fashion spreads and music videos. She has also produced a fashion shoot in Saint Lucia for Vogue Nippon (Japan).

During her teen years, Esther formed Lee Productions Inc., a television production company. She produced and hosted two television series, music videos and a documentary. Esther was also a producer and publicist on the short movie 'The Coming of Org'. The movie was accepted into the SFC at the Cannes Film Festival in 2012.

Esther is a board member of Cherry Arts; its nonprofit mission provides access to art experiences and supports arts education via the Cherry Creek Arts Festival, and statewide art education programs. She is also on the board of the Cherry Creek Chamber of Commerce, and was recently awarded the Gervasini Community Leader of the Year Award for Cherry Creek by the Chamber of Commerce.
